The Family Way
is a unique twist on the old “crazy family” horror story, combining powerful themes of self-discovery, self-awareness, and self-preservation with a truly unusual cast of characters that will leave audiences rooting for the bad guys.

By all appearances, gas station owner Richard Cultry is a pillar of a small community. He’s a family man with a doting wife, a well-educated son, and a heart large enough to adopt a mentally-challenged boy and a socially-awkward teenager. 

However, everyone in his household is also a vicious killer. In the tradition of the infamous Bender clan of the late 1800s, the Cultry Family preys on travelers and everyone has a role to play in the real family business.

After springing their trap on a group of vacationers, the Cultry family discovers that one of their intended victims may have the potential to become one of their own.

The production has already cast a few key roles including actress Catherine Corcoran (Known for Return to Nuke’Em High Vol. One, Return to Return to Nuke’Em High Vol. Two) and actress/model Mel Heflin (Known for Dead Woman’s Hollow, American Freakshow, Katherine).

The crew includes director Shiva Rodriguez and cinematographer Scott Sullivan, who both worked on the award-winning short prologue film “The Family Way: Coming Home”.

The Family Way is tentatively scheduled to begin filming in June 2018.
